Full Charge Bookkeeper
Reputable, well-respected, electronic manufacturing test and support company, in business for over 20 years, and providing specialized electronic and precision service, repair, calibration, and maintenance for a wide range of manual and automated in‐circuit test systems has an opportunity for an experienced Full Charge Bookkeeper.
Reporting to the president, in this role, you will be responsible for precisely reviewing and maintaining accuracy of all record keeping functions, monitoring cash flow and liquidity, maintaining and managing our books with extreme attention to detail, and determining strategic forward-thinking processes for improvement.
If you are an experienced and organized bookkeeper with verifiable expertise in QuickBooks Desktop, and can meticulously manage all bookkeeping functions without errors, while proactively determining innovative efficient solutions and value-added services, we want to hear from you.
Essential responsibilities
- Complete hands-on responsibility for the bookkeeping functions
- Timely Invoicing
- Ensure that all progress billings are accurate and submitted within payment application requirements
- Reviewing income statements
- Processing of AR/AP and collections activities
- Processing payroll and ability to track job activities
- Financial Analysis and reporting
- Responsibility for maintaining cash management systems
- Maintaining compliance with all applicable State and Federal laws and regulations
- Bank statement reconciliations
- Preparation of financial reports and taxes
- Ensuring the administrative and data entry functions are completed
- Other functions as directed by management
Essential Qualifications
- Three (3) to five (5) plus years of extensive bookkeeping experience is preferred.
- Comprehensive and verifiable expertise with QuickBooks Desktop.
- Must have proven knowledge AP/AR, payroll, cash management, and record keeping functions.
- Experience producing Monthly Financial Statements (Trial Balance, Income Statement, Balance Sheet and Cash Flow Statements). Must follow GAAP.
- Expertise in accounts Reconciliation monthly, bank reconciliation, budgeting, Forecasting, P & L.
- Sound knowledge of principles and procedures for personnel management, recruitment, training, compensation, payroll, and benefits administration.
- Well-organized and proficient in office administration and clerical procedures.
